Alfred Gratiens Brut Millesime 2007 is a cuvee of about two thirds Chardonnay, one quarter Pinot Noir and a small remainder Pinot Meunier. It is a real surprise and combines an unusually pronounced acidity for the vintage with citrus and almond aromas. It is already attractive, but will develop over the years. It is hard to find a better 2007. Richard Juhlin gives it 94 points.
Richard Juhlin champagneclub.com 94(94) I have only tasted the wine in a nice magnum made entirely on oak barrels so it is possible that my score and experience was even better than it would have been in a regular bottle. Anyway, a lovely experience with a huge aroma and superb caressing and at the same time citrus-fresh taste. I am reminded both of Winston Churchill's pompous notes of heavy pastries and gunpowder smoke and at the same time of the depth and elegance of the tenderly silky fruit embedded in white chocolate that is most often found in Cristal. Great wine that must be one of the foremost this otherwise so neutral year.
